The Evolution of Clinical Documentation
AI isn't just a buzzword in healthcare; it’s transforming how we document clinical interactions. By 2026, many practices are beginning to rely on AI not for generating more paperwork, but for streamlining the entire documentation process.
- Voice Recognition: Real-time transcription of clinician-patient conversations cuts down on post-visit note-taking.
- Predictive Text: AI algorithms suggest relevant phrases and code, helping you move through documentation without hunting for every detail.
- Smart Integration: Tools can pull relevant patient histories and protocols directly into EHRs, allowing staff to focus on patient engagement rather than data entry.
I've seen this work at clinics from 2 to 50 providers. The bottom line? Less time on documentation means more time for patient care.
Practical Applications for Integrative Medicine
In integrative medicine, where comprehensive patient histories matter, the stakes are higher. The future of documentation will adapt to this need:
1. Enhanced Patient Profiles
- AI-Powered Protocol Generation: These tools can create personalized care plans based on collected data from multiple sources—like genetics, lifestyle, and dietary habits—integrating seamlessly with your EHR.
- Outcome Tracking: With integrated AI, tracking patient responses helps in adjusting treatments quickly and efficiently.
Imagine a system that updates your documentation as you input observations. This feature not only saves time but also reduces errors often caused by manual entry.
2. Comprehensive Documentation Review
No one enjoys revising notes, but with AI, this process becomes more efficient:
- Automated Compliance Checks: AI can flag missing information or inconsistencies in real-time, allowing you to focus on delivering care rather than hunting for paperwork.
- Feedback Loop: Based on past records and treatment outcomes, AI outcomes tracking can suggest changes or highlight successful protocols that fit the patient’s profile.
This proactive approach creates a more robust clinical picture, allowing for timely interventions.
3. Streamlined Workflow
The documentation process should enhance, not hinder, your practice. This is where AI can really shine:
- Smart Scheduling: Integrated tools help manage patient flow better by analyzing past data on no-shows and appointment types, thereby improving patient engagement.
- Time Management Software: AI can optimize your day by suggesting the best times for various appointment types based on your historical data.
Let's be honest about what AI can and can't do here. It's not going to replace the human touch, but it can eliminate repetitive tasks that drain your energy.
Tools and Technologies to Consider
Several AI-powered software solutions are emerging. While exploring options, look for features that directly impact time saved and errors prevented. Here’s a short checklist:
- Natural Language Processing (NLP): Helps with voice documentation.
- EHR Integration: Ensure any new tool can easily mesh with your existing systems.
- Outcomes Analysis: Choose solutions that provide robust metrics.
